**Problem:**
- player-ownership.ts imported drizzle-orm and @/db at top level
- When RoomMemoryPairsProvider imported client-safe utilities, Webpack bundled ALL imports including database code
- This caused hydration error: "The 'original' argument must be of type Function"
- Node.js util.promisify was being called in browser context
**Solution:**
1. Created player-ownership.client.ts with ONLY client-safe utilities
- No database imports
- Safe to import from 'use client' components
- Contains: buildPlayerOwnershipFromRoomData(), buildPlayerMetadata(), helper functions
2. Updated player-ownership.ts to re-export client utilities and add server-only functions
- Re-exports everything from .client.ts
- Adds buildPlayerOwnershipMap() (async, database-backed)
- Safe to import from server components/API routes
3. Updated RoomMemoryPairsProvider to import from .client.ts
**Result:**
- No more hydration errors on /arcade/room
- Client bundle doesn't include database code
- Server code can still use both client and server utilities

Add Biome for formatting and general linting, with minimal ESLint
configuration for React Hooks rules only. This provides:
- Fast formatting via Biome (10-100x faster than Prettier)
- General JS/TS linting via Biome
- React Hooks validation via ESLint (rules-of-hooks)
- Import organization via Biome
Configuration files:
- biome.jsonc: Biome config with custom rule overrides
- eslint.config.js: Minimal flat config for React Hooks only
- .gitignore: Added Biome cache exclusion
- LINTING.md: Documentation for the setup
Scripts added to package.json:
- npm run lint: Check all files
- npm run lint:fix: Auto-fix issues
- npm run format: Format all files
- npm run check: Full Biome check
